以太坊全节点钱包大小及其影响因素
以太坊(Ethereum)是目前最受欢迎的区块链平台之一,因其支持智能合约和去中心化应用(DApps)而饱受关注。作为以太坊网络的一个重要组成部分,全节点钱包不仅承担着交易的记录与验证,还支持网络的安全与去中心化。这种全节点钱包因其相对较大的存储需求而成为了用户在选择时需考虑的一个重要因素。因此,了解以太坊全节点钱包的大小及其影响因素显得十分重要。
首先,了解以太坊全节点钱包的基本原理是必要的。全节点钱包包含了整个以太坊网络的区块链数据,一般来说,随着网络的不断发展和交易的增加,这部分数据也在不断增长。以太坊的区块链在每次区块生成时都会增加一定的数据大小,这其中包括了交易信息、合约信息等。因此,持有一个全节点钱包需要相对较大的存储空间。
目前,以太坊的全节点钱包大小已达到几个百GB,具体到某一时间点,可能在300GB到400GB之间。这个数据不仅包括所有的交易记录,还附带了以太坊网络的状态信息。在选择是否使用全节点钱包时,用户需要认真考虑硬件条件是否满足全节点运行的需求。
为了深入理解以太坊全节点钱包的大小,下面将探讨其影响因素,并回答一系列可能相关的问题。
什么是以太坊全节点钱包?
以太坊全节点钱包是指能存储整个以太坊区块链并参与该网络的节点。与轻节点或热钱包不同,全节点钱包不仅能够发送和接收以太币(ETH),还具备验证、转发交易的功能。全节点钱包利用本地存储来保存区块链信息,因此其对存储空间的要求比其他类型的节点更高。
在以太坊网络中,节点是参与维护网络的计算设备,有全节点和轻节点之分。全节点具备整个区块链的完整副本,而轻节点仅存储必要信息以进行交易。这种设计使得全节点钱包在交易安全性和去中心化方面具有更高的优越性。由于全节点需要处理和验证每一笔交易,全节点钱包的用户犹如成为了区块链的一部分,为网络运作提供了有力的支撑。
以太坊全节点钱包的大小为何会不断增加?
以太坊全节点钱包的大小主要源于几个因素,这包括区块链交易量、智能合约及其执行状态、历史交易信息等。首先,以太坊在不断进行扩展,每秒钟都会有大量交易被记录。这意味着每新产生的区块都会带来新的数据,随着时间推移,这部分数据只会增加而不会减少。
其次,智能合约的引入增强了以太坊的应用能力,但也随之增加了存储需求。每个智能合约的创建、调用、存储状态信息都会消耗一定的存储空间。因此,随着越来越多的开发者在以太坊上构建DApps,整个区块链的存储容量自然就相应增加。
此外,交易的历史记录也会占用一定的存储空间。以太坊的每一笔交易都有其记录,用户在查询历史记录或者参与某些复杂的交易时,都需要依赖这些信息。因此,所有的历史数据都是存储的一部分,直接导致全节点钱包的庞大体积。
如何有效管理以太坊全节点钱包的存储需求?
管理以太坊全节点钱包的存储需求,用户可以采取多种方式来减少存储压力。首先,可以使用硬盘分区。将系统和存储分开,可以让用户在必要时只扩展钱包所需的存储空间,从而实现更好的管理。此外,还可以利用外部存储设备,如移动硬盘、NAS(网络附加存储)等,来扩展存储容量。
其次,用户也可以使用轻钱包来代替全节点钱包。轻钱包虽然不能实现全节点的所有功能,但对于普通用户来说,远程查询交易信息和并不需要完整区块链的存储,轻钱包的使用也相对更为简洁。
再者,用户也可以定期备份和清理自己的节点数据。在保证数据完整性的前提下,定期进行数据的清理和备份,以劝导节点在存储和使用时更为高效。
全节点钱包与轻节点钱包的主要区别是什么?
全节点钱包和轻节点钱包是两种不同类型的钱包,二者在功能、存储需求和安全性等方面存在明显差异。全节点钱包能够完全验证每笔交易,并持续更新整个区块链的数据。相对而言,其存储需求较大,实际上可以说是整个以太坊网络的一部分。
相比之下,轻节点钱包并没有完整的区块链数据,而是通过与全节点的连接来访问必要的信息。由于只存储一些关键信息,轻节点钱包的存储需求较小,使用更为方便,但在交易安全性和去中心化方面略逊一筹。
此外,全节点钱包提供更为强大的安全性。因为其具备完整的信息,用户无需依赖第三方的信任,直接验证交易的真实性。而轻节点则需依赖于全节点的存在,虽然运作上方便,但在信息的准确性和安全性方面可能存在一定的风险。
在使用全节点钱包时需要注意什么?
在使用以太坊全节点钱包时,用户必须注意几个方面。首先是硬件要求。由于全节点需要存储和处理大量数据,用户的计算机必须配备足够的存储空间和性能。一般来说,至少需要512GB的硬盘,以及相对优秀的内存和CPU配置,以确保钱包的顺畅操作。
其次,网络带宽和稳定性也非常重要。全节点钱包需要保持持续且稳定的网络连接,才能与其他节点保持同步。在数据传输过程中,如果网络不够稳定,可能造成数据丢失或存储错误。
最后,安全性也是用户必须重视的一个方面。在运行全节点时,用户需要确保自己的计算机安全,采取必要的防御措施,如防火墙、杀毒软件等,以防止潜在的黑客攻击和数据泄露。
综合以上,各个方面的影响使得以太坊全节点钱包的大小成为一个复杂且值得深入探讨的问题。用户在决定使用全节点钱包时,务必考虑到存储需求、硬件要求及网络条件,从而做出最符合自身需求的决策。